WPF의 스타일과 템플릿 기능을 활용해 UI 요소의 외형과 구조를 제어하는 재사용 디자인 시스템을 구축했다.
컨트롤의 시각적 트리를 재정의하여 브랜드 정체성에 부합하는 독창적이고 일관된 인터페이스를 설계했다.
Style과 Setter로 공통 속성을 통합 관리하고 트리거를 활용해 상태 변화에 따른 동적 효과를 구현했다.
ControlTemplate으로 기본 컨트롤의 뼈대를 재구성하고 TemplateBinding으로 속성을 정교하게 연결했다.
ContentPresenter를 배치해 콘텐츠 표시 위치를 지정하며 외형과 기능이 조화된 유연한 컴포넌트를 완성했다.
스타일과 템플릿의 분리 설계가 UI 로직과의 의존성을 낮추고 생산성을 높여주는 효과를 직접 체감했다.
중앙 집중식 리소스 관리를 통해 대규모 프로젝트에서도 일관된 사용자 경험을 제공하는 기반을 닦았다.
WPF의 풍부한 표현력을 극대화하여 기술적 견고함과 시각적 아름다움이 조화된 UI를 창조했다.
정교한 템플릿 설계가 평범한 컨트롤을 특별한 사용자 경험으로 승화시키는 강력한 수단임을 확인했다.
디자인 시스템의 체계적 운영을 통해 소프트웨어의 시각적 완성도를 한 단계 끌어올리는 성과를 냈다.